-
New York University
- New York, NY
- https://cs.nyu.edu/~shw8119/
- https://orcid.org/0000-0003-2848-9808
- @shwestrick
- https://shwestrick.github.io
Highlights
- Pro
Starred repositories
A command-line parser for Standard ML
A parser combinator language and compiler designed to produce lossless syntax trees with robust, structured error recovery.
A testing framework for Standard ML.
Implementations of SIMD instruction sets for systems which don't natively support them.
Splittable pseudo-random generator in SML
An automated deductive program verifier based on concurrent separation logic
Standard ML library for working with MatrixMarket (.mtx) files
Standard ML library for faster parsing of Reals (floats/doubles)
Task-parallel runtime system: A C++ library to support task parallelism on multicore platforms
A little Rust library for giving per-index refcounted access to a slice through a shared reference.
Vivado project template for simulation, synthesis and implementation in batch mode
Image resizing by seam carving, written and parallelized with MaPLe (https://github.com/mpllang/mpl)
Code documentation written as code! How novel and totally my idea!
A simple clone of the Unix `wc` utility, written and parallelized with MaPLe (https://github.com/MPLLang/mpl)
A beautiful, simple, clean, and responsive Jekyll theme for academics
A listing of compiler, language and runtime teams for people looking for jobs in this area
Prettyprinter based on KFL's SML port of Wadler's printer
A library of algorithms for approximate nearest neighbor search in high dimensions, along with a set of useful tools for designing such algorithms.